Output 89d6ca1e6f19fbe4b62ac1852fa987ca2824bcf89dd241f1a0ba8dbf09e43a45:2

value
1237647580
script pubkey
OP_0 OP_PUSHBYTES_20 c96ba05f0aef6338ae074b18584abb57efdcd79d
address
ltc1qe946qhc2aa3n3ts8fvv9sj4m2lhae4uanww0pj
transaction
89d6ca1e6f19fbe4b62ac1852fa987ca2824bcf89dd241f1a0ba8dbf09e43a45
spent
true